SATO, WS4-2 THERMAL TRANSFER 305 DPI, USB, RS232, LAN, BLUETOOTH AND DISPENSER (NA)
Specs
Duty Cycle Labels/Day – 500
Flash Memory – 16
Maximum Print Width (Approx.) – 4 inch
Media Sensor – Gap/Mark
Peel/Present – Yes
Power – Auto-Switching
Power Cord – US
Power Supply Included – Yes
Printer Interface – USB
Printer Interface – RS-232
Printer Interface – Bluetooth
Print Resolution DPI – 300
Print Speed (ips/mmps) – 4ips (101.6mmps)
Print Technology – Thermal Transfer
Ribbon Wound – In/Out
SDRAM Memory – 32
To use this SATO WS4-2 thermal transfer printer, first, make sure it’s properly connected to your computer or other devices using the available interfaces like USB, RS232, LAN, or Bluetooth. Load the labels into the dispenser. The printer has an auto-switching power supply, so just plug in the US power cord. When you’re ready to print, select your desired settings such as print resolution (300 DPI), print speed (4 ips or 101.6 mmps), and the label size. Keep in mind the duty cycle of 500 labels per day. For maintenance, regularly check the ribbon and replace it when it’s running low. Clean the printer gently to keep it in good working condition. Also, make sure the media sensor is clean and functioning properly to ensure accurate label detection. Avoid exposing the printer to extreme temperatures or humidity. This will help you get the best performance out of your SATO WS4-2 thermal transfer printer.
